[2D] 2D SpriteShape package sample project is not shown in the package description if it is not installed
2D SpriteShape package sample project is not shown in the package description if it is not installed. Refer the attached video
Steps to reproduce:
1) Create a new project
2) Window > Package Manager
3) Select 2D SpriteShape package
Actual result: 2D SpriteShape package has a sample project included which is not shown in the package description
Expected Result: If the package has a sample project included, it should be shown in the package description even if the package is not installed.
Occurring in: 2020.1.0a14, 2019.3.0b12
Occurring in Package version: 3.0.7
Working fine in Package version: 3.0.6
Environment: Both Windows and Mac
